Ibraaz, a new space dedicated to art, culture and ideas from the Global Majority, opened its doors in October 2025 at 93 Mortimer Street, a striking 10,000-square-foot Grade II listed building in the heart of London.
Across six floors, Ibraaz’s programme spans exhibitions, talks, screenings, music, and residencies for its library, café and bookshop, creating a dynamic hub for encounter and exchange.
An initiative of the Kamel Lazaar Foundation, Ibraaz builds on its legacy as a groundbreaking platform for visual culture in and around North Africa and the Middle East (MENA).
Rooted in London yet globally attuned, Ibraaz introduces a new kind of institution, underpinned by care, generosity and joy, and shaped by artists, thinkers and practitioners from across the Global Majority and its diasporas.
